‘The Six P Sustainability Framework’ is intended for organisations utilising Nature for Mental Health. It provides a structure from which a practical set of sustainability indicators have been derived and collated into a self-assessment tool.

iSandBox is an online events series where academic staff of LJMU's MSc Sport and Clinical Biomechanics programme present topics of interest, followed by discussion involving online participants, audience in the lab and speakers.
